A baseball coach uses a radar device to measure the speed of an approaching pitched baseball. This device sends out electromagnetic waves with frequencyf0 and then measures the shift in frequency∆f of the waves reflected from the moving baseball. If the fractional frequency shift produced by a baseball is∆f/f0=2.86×10-7 what is the baseball’s speed in km/h ?

Short Answer

Expert verified

The baseball’s speed in km/h is 154.44km/h .

Step by step solution

01

Definition of speed

The term speed may be defined as the ratio of distance and time.

02

Determine the  baseball’s speed in km/h

The speed of baseball found with the relation u=∆ff0×c2

Put the given values

u=2.86×10-7×3×108m/s2u=42.9m/s

Convert it in kilometer per hour

42.9ms×1km1000m=154.44km/h

Hence, the baseball’s speed in km/h is 154.44km/h .
